Haynes 230 pipe is a nickel-chromium-tungsten-molybdenum superalloy engineered to deliver exceptional high-temperature strength, oxidation resistance, and long-term thermal stability in extreme environments. Withstanding temperatures up to 2100°F (1149°C), this alloy outperforms conventional stainless steels and many nickel-based alloys, making it ideal for critical applications in aerospace, power generation, and industrial processing.

 

Properties & Advantages

 

  • Outstanding High-Temperature Strength – Maintains structural integrity at 1200°F (649°C) and above, with superior creep resistance compared to stainless steels.
  • Exceptional Oxidation & Nitridation Resistance – Forms a protective oxide layer, preventing degradation in aggressive atmospheres.
  • Thermal Stability & Fatigue Resistance – Performs reliably under prolonged thermal cycling without embrittlement.
  • Good Fabricability & Weldability – Can be welded without preheating or post-weld heat treatment (interpass temp <100°C).
  • Resistance to Carburization & Nitridation – Low carbon absorption (10.3 mg/cm² in carburizing tests at 1090°C) and excellent ammonia resistance.

Chemical Composition

 

Element

Content (%)

Nickel, Ni

56.16-65.7

Chromium, Cr

20-24

Tungsten, W

13-15

Molybdenum, Mo

1-3

Manganese, Mn

1

Silicon, Si

0.25-0.75

Carbon, C

0.050-0.090

Applications of Haynes 230 Pipes & Tubes

​​​​

  • Due to its unmatched high-temperature performance, Haynes 230 is widely used in:
  • Aerospace & Jet Engines – Combustors, afterburners, exhaust components
  • Power Generation – Gas turbine liners, heat exchangers, boiler tubes
  • Chemical Processing – Reformer tubes, furnace hardware, pyrolysis systems
  • Heat Treatment & Industrial Furnaces – Radiant tubes, muffles, thermocouple protection sheaths

 

Fabrication & Welding Guidelines

 

  • Welding Methods: Compatible with GTAW (TIG), GMAW (MIG), and SMAW techniques.
  • Interpass Temperature: Must be kept below 100°C (212°F) to prevent cracking.
  • Cold Forming: Possible but requires annealing for severe deformation.
  • Machining: More challenging than stainless steel; carbide tooling is recommended.
